Jadon Sancho has denied a Twitter account from six years ago is his, after it was found by a football fan.The social media page was last used in 2013, when Sancho was playing for Watford, and it had its fair share of embarrassing tweets.This hardly comes as a surprise given Sancho would have only been 13-years-old when the @JadonDonsancho account was in use.Is this really Sancho’s original Twitter account?4

The tweets on the page boasted about scoring goals, discussed Wagamama and Nando’s, and even touched on the subject of legendary TV show Big Brother.But Sancho claims the Twitter account is NOT his, with a post sent out on his official account @Sanchooo10.Why a random member of the public made a social media account for an unknown 13-year-old playing in Watford’s academy remains to be seen.And a bizarre coincidence occurred as Sancho denied ownership of the profile – it was suspended.I’ll guess we’ll never know the truth about the @JadonDonsancho account.
